Description for Blacks and Social Justice paperback. From Bernard Boxill, professor of philosophy at the University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ill and editor of Race and Racism, comes a tightly-argued, very illuminating book that will be essential reading for anyone interested in Black/Africana philosophy. About Bernard R. Boxill
Bernard Boxill is professor of philosophy at the University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ill and editor of Race and Racism (OUP 2001).
